Jasperreports with php example step by step using ireport. Using these tools you need to create any element for your pdf document. Create a html document then convert it to pdf using some sort of free tool. Generate report pdf with fpdf php library notorm youtube. Aug 30, 2014 hi, im developing a site using php and mysql and there is a requirement to produce reports which will have to be highly formatted including charts and printed. Oct 16, 2014 generating a dynamic pdf from html form data using fpdf library. Now i describe how to run ireports with your oracle based php application using php jasper library 1. When editing a new report, click tool options report settings to configure scheduling options. Using hrdb sample and listing all the departments using a rest api. In the leftmost column under installed, select reporting services. Fpdf is a php class which allows to generate pdf files with pure php, that. Generate pdf report portfolio from database using php mysql tcpdf.
Stack overflow for teams is a private, secure spot for you and your coworkers to find and share information. Solved generate pdf report in php with mysql data codeproject. Add expressions, user criteria, charts, groups, aggregations, page headers, page footers, hyperlinks and even custom plugin code. I did create an xmlpdf, but it wouldnt be as flexible as i would like it to be for reports. Thats all, this is how to convert html to pdf using php and html. Its still just a normal text file, all youve done is confuse the browser into thinking its pdf. Its an open standard implemented by adobe in their acrobat series of software, but implementable and. The fpdf class is written for php4 and was the first free php script for creating pdf files on the fly. Using php, mysql to create printed reports php the. Jun 17, 2016 inserting data from a form into your mysql database using php 0 how do i solve this php version incompatibility on my host, and how to get that kernel. In particular, all of the mysql calls in the html parts, i would put in the php parts. I had to make a opensource solution for creating simpel report analyses thats based on things like. Fpdf is a php class which allows you to generate pdf files, and does not depend on additional php libraries.
How to use php to create pdf documents from html in 2018. Fpdf is free and can be downloaded from the official websites download section. Php appointment scheduling software for booking appointments and services. If you need utf support in your pdf file, consider tcpdf library. Please, be polite and helpful and do not spam or offend others. You can contribute to this channel by giving support, make the.
Jul 31, 2019 this is another export feature php t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. Convert url text into clickable html links using javascript. Still, because it is a specific type of adodb report, there are couple of ways to handle them in phpreports right now. How to generate pdf from mysql data using php phpgurukul. All it does is print the empcode values in plaintext, on separate lines, and then tells the browser that that is a pdf file.
The most difficult part is probably creating your first pdf document. You need to just pass the query and a mysql database connection resource id, customize several look and feel aspects of your report like text color, header color, table border, size, etc then call generatereport function. The following classes will help you to use existing pdf files to create a new dynamic pdf file. If your view is only looping over an array, the source of the array can be changed without the view having to know about it. If you use code in your comments, please put it in these tags php, sql, css, js php code example. In the remaining lessons, youre going to learn how to. Fpdf is a php class which allows to generate pdf files with pure php, that is. Java project tutorial make login and register form step by step using netbeans and mysql database duration. And, if you want just minimal features of pdf creation and want a smaller in size class then fpdf is for you. This is open source php library to generate pdf file using php pdf is very common and popular file format to read,view and write documents. Fpdf is a php class which allows to generate pdf files with php, that is to say without using the pdflib library. Fpdf is a php class which allows to generate pdf files with pure php, that is to. Steps to generate pdf file using jasper reports are as follows. Php will execute the script, and a new pdf file will be created and stored in the location specified at the top of the script.
Create pdf file using dompdf and send pdf file as attachment with email using phpmailer. The difference is that when a query is executed initially the php loops through, gathers the string widths and then resizes the columns to try and fit everything onto the page. And please feel free to give comments on this tutorial. A report that has header with a logo, grouping of information, tally totals. This video will gives you a demonstration of php based web reporting application that can generate php web reports from phpmyadmin that is. Learn how to generate pdf and send as attachment in php.
All it does is print the empcode values in plaintext. Also includes a slight introduction to basic usage of fpdf library. Your options are basicallyput all of your text in a 210mm column and get the user to save it as pdf learn a purposebuilt library, such as fpdf free or pdflib proprietary. Essentially what we need is a process where the user can make a selection on a web page which will result in php interrogate a database, creating. Build your pdf and excel reports with php the register. Aug 12, 2018 learn how to generate pdf and send as attachment in php. It could be an annual company report, sales report, budget report, expense report. Then, i set the margins to 1 inch, add our first page, and then set the font to times, size 12. Create a sample ireport which fetch data from oracle database 5.
There are a few ways to go about making pdf files from your php web app. Nov, 2014 in addition to emailing a link to an interactive html report, you can now email a download link to your pdf report, or attach the pdf directly into your scheduled email. This means that all the functions described in the pdflib reference manual are. Easily create pdf on the fly mukesh chapagain blog. How to use php to create pdf documents from html in 2018 on a. Reports can be based on single or multitable queries. I concluded my self that it was the html, not php, to pass down and convert it to pdf. In the php file, create a new pdf document using the. The download package contains all necessary files, along with some tutorials on how to use it. In addition to emailing a link to an interactive html report, you can now email a download link to your pdf report, or attach the pdf directly into your scheduled email.
So far youve created the tutorial report project and the sales orders report. Pdf per php erstellen pdfrechnung php lernen phpeinfach. Fpdf is a php class which allows you to generate pdf files, and does not depend on additional php libraries fpdf is free and can be downloaded from the official websites download section. Start free trial whether its a scan or a simple form made with microsoft word, excel, or any other application, adobe acrobat gives you a simple way to make it smarter with signature fields, calculations, and much more. Generating pdf files with php and fpdf techrepublic. How to generate professionalquality pdf files from php. Still, because it is a specific type of adodb report, there are couple of ways to handle them in php reports right now. How to create a pdf using php simple tutorial 2019. At the moment, that your project becomes bigger and creating pdf files is an important part within your project, you should think about this pdf library for php. Generate pdf files using php scripts web development blog. This is open source php library to generate pdf file using php. Sep 27, 20 generatin pdf in php using fpdf library. I am not sure if this is possible without installing anything but any response would be much appreciated.
An engaging report is all about presenting your information clearly and beautifully. It takes arrays of data that define the contents and format of cells of a spreadsheet and it generates an spreadsheet file using the phpexcel package in several formats like excel, html and pdf. Read this article to learn how to use the laravel and php html to pdf converter package to generate pdf documents from html even when you do not want to use the laravel. How to generate pdf file using jasper reports wavemaker. Fpdf is a php class which allows you to generate pdf files, and does not depend on. Many php applications need to generate pdf documents. Create a wavemaker web app and give the name as restjasper.
This is another export feature php tutorials, i will create simple php script to fetch data from mysql and create pdf file using php. The pdf form creator breathes new life into old forms and paper documents by turning them into digital, fillable pdfs. If i am calling it on a general php page and the user is logged in, i can just add. When you create reports with report designer, it creates a report server project that contains the report files and other resource files used by the report s. One easy way to generate pdf is to use the wkhtmltopdf program on the server side. Hi every one, my client have already created this application in vb with ms access. Import hrdb and navigate to api designer to get the rest api url for hrdbdepartment. You can customize this code further as per your requirement. Dont hesitate to report any bug on github issue report tool. Create a pdf template, open it and replace placeholder text which function do i use to open an existing pdf for editing. This class can generate reports in excel, html and pdf formats from arrays of data.
My sample codes above is the most feasible and simple using some of the php codes already existed and demonstrated by the author of the fpdf class. This script is a variation on table with multipage columns. Create interactive charts and graphs for your online report with only two lines of php code. You need to just pass the query and a mysql database connection resource id, customize several look and feel aspects of your report like text color, header color, table border, size, etc. The fpdf is very awesome php class to generate pdf using php from mysql database. I am using php code to query to a database and the results will be used to generate a report. Each one of these areas we create on our form will be given a name that we will also be using on our php document to mark the information being sent. Pdf is the portable document format developed by adobe. Setup a private space for you and your coworkers to ask questions and share information.
If you still havent joined our community yet, you can create your free account now posting tip. Upon execution, the php script will generate a pdf file in your browser. Nov 22, 2015 this video will gives you a demonstration of php based web reporting application that can generate php web reports from phpmyadmin that is mysql. Report designer opens and displays the sales orders report file in design view. Jan 24, 2019 create a pdf using php in your web browser. Read this article to learn how to use the laravel and php html to pdf converter package to generate pdf documents from html even when you do not want to use the laravel framework. An alternative way of generating pdf files with php is using fpdf, a free php class containing a number of functions for creating and manipulating pdfs. It is developed for php 4 and creates the file hello. Jul 25, 2016 now i describe how to run ireports with your oracle based php application using php jasper library 1. Thank you very much for watching my new video on this channel code tube. It defines some document info field contents, loads the helveticabold font and.
Dec 10, 2007 along the way ill dig into pdf and excel report features such as setting fonts and adding a hyperlink. If i want the report to be generated in a pdf format how should i do it. A script section is available and provides some useful extensions such as. This means that all the functions described in the pdflib reference manual are supported by php 4 with exactly the same meaning and the same parameters.
The class allows defining the content and format of header and footer cells, alignment and width for different groups. Create reports in php using mysql database mysql php. Create a simple report using the designer front end in seconds from a single sql statement. I am using a database on my website and i was curious if there is a good way to call information from the database to put in the pdf. Reporting functionality in phprunner provides a great way to present or print data in detailed and grouped formats with automatically calculated fields subtotals, totals etc. How to create a pdf using php simple tutorial 2019 youtube. Here is what the fpdf website has to say about itself. Create a pdf template and place text on it using coordinates. The following example should help to get you started. Fpdf is a php class which allows to generate pdf files with pure php, that is to say without using the pdflib library. Generating a dynamic pdf from html form data using fpdf library. Currently client want to develop the front end in php instead of and ms access database to mysql.
The classes above are tools for creating pdf files using php code, for example to generate pdf invoice documents. Its always handy to know how to use php to create a pdf in case you want to include some way of generating pdfs in your php based web application. This program is available on many linux distributions like for instance ubuntu. Create a pdf from scratch using php this seams like a time consuming way to do it. I create a pdf in portrait mode with a letter size and measured in inches. How generate pdf report portfolio from database using php mysql tcpdf. And you dont need a degree in design to create stunning production values and professional looking layouts. Koolreport the open source php reporting framework. Best open source pdf generation libraries for php our.
783 1160 702 1606 1246 1674 247 1514 1430 181 1129 1213 1605 1119 506 76 592 716 803 1057 1602 1433 1062 272 1144 1270 270 392 975 1228 1009 550 1151 466 346 888 884 1353 738 1388 548 410 281 1444 1170 557 203 677 946 1453